Recently, the "Technical Specification for Quality Evaluation of Greenhouse Plant Supplemental Lighting" formulated by the Ministry of Agriculture and Rural Affairs of China was approved by experts and will be implemented from November 1, 2020. This standard regulates the performance indicators and testing methods for the quality evaluation of greenhouse plant supplemental lighting.

The "Technical Specification for Quality Evaluation of Greenhouse Plant Supplemental Lighting" has been approved and released by the Ministry of Agriculture and Rural Affairs as an agricultural industry standard of the People's Republic of China. It was organized, formulated, and led by the Academy of Agricultural Planning and Engineering under the Ministry of Agriculture and Rural Affairs, and is under the jurisdiction of the Agricultural Mechanization Subcommittee of the National Agricultural Machinery Standardization Technical Committee. Multiple representative R&D and manufacturing units in the industry participated in the joint compilation, including Fujian Zhongke Biology Co., Ltd., Zhuhai Meiguangyuan Technology Co., Ltd., Xiamen Tonghe Technology Co., Ltd., Beijing Yasheng Zengguang Physical Agricultural Technology Development Co., Ltd., Suzhou Nux Power Technology Co., Ltd., Nanjing CEC Panda Lighting Co., Ltd., and Zhuhai Huaermei Lighting Co., Ltd.


The standard clearly specifies the terminology, basic requirements, quality requirements, test methods and rules for greenhouse plant supplemental lighting. It applies to the quality assessment of High-pressure sodium lamp (HPS) and LED lamps used for plant growth. Supplemental lighting using other light sources may also refer to this standard, guiding and promoting the facility horticulture Industry towards high quality, high efficiency, and low energy consumption.



Performance Requirements for Plant Growth Lights


This standard sets clear requirements for the three major performance indicators of plant supplemental lighting products: electrical characteristics, optical characteristics, and lifespan.

Regarding electrical characteristics, this specification stipulates that the initial power value shall be 90% to 100% of the rated power; it specifies a Power factor (PF) ≥ 0.90.


Regarding optical characteristics, the specification sets requirements for performance metrics such as Photosynthetic Photon Flux (PPF, the photon flux in the 280nm–800nm wavelength range usable for plant photosynthesis) and Photon Flux Efficacy (PPE, the number of photons emitted per unit power per unit time by plant grow lights) , requiring that the initial PPF value of plant grow lights shall not be less than 90% of the rated value, the PPE of High-pressure sodium lamp (HPS) shall not be less than 1.0 μmol/(s·W), and the PPE of LED lamps shall not be less than 1.5 μmol/(s·W).


Luminaire lifespan is also a key product performance metric. Standards require that the lifespan of plant grow lights, calculated or measured based on photon flux maintenance rate, shall be no less than 90% of the rated (nominal) lifespan. It is specified that for High-pressure sodium lamp (HPS), the photon flux maintenance rate after 20,000 hours (calculated or measured) shall be no less than 70%, and for LED lamps, the photon flux maintenance rate after 30,000 hours (calculated or measured) shall be no less than 70%.


In addition, the standard specifies corresponding testing and calculation methods for different performance indicators.


The standard also requires that the luminaire be marked with at least the source mark, rated voltage (V), rated power (W), IP code, product model, CCC mark, and other information.

Plant grow lights are essential equipment for regulating the light environment in greenhouses. As their application expands domestically, they are increasingly used in protected cultivation of flowers, autumn and winter solanaceous and cucurbit crops, strawberries, and more. However, compared with some European and American countries, China lacks quality evaluation standards for greenhouse plant grow lights. Coupled with a wide variety of products of uneven quality on the market, this has led to blind purchasing by users, suboptimal supplemental lighting effects, and energy waste, ultimately resulting in a chaotic plant grow light market and hindering the healthy development of the industry.


The formulation of this standard will, to a certain extent, regulate the market for greenhouse plant grow lights, helping to guide the healthy development of the two major industries: plant grow lights and protected horticulture.
